Cheeseburger Hoagie Sandwich

seasoned ground turkey blended with your favorite burger toppings, stuffed into a hoagie bun toasted to golden yumminess, and crowned with crisp lettuce, juicy tomatoes, and melty cheese.
Total Time 20 minutes m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 6
Calories 386 kcal
- 6 hoagie buns
- 1 cup reduced-fat cheddar cheese (shredded)
- 1 lb ground turkey
- 1/2 cup sweet onion (chopped)
- 1 tsp minced garlic
- 1 tbsp diced jalapeno
- 1/2 cup ketchup
- 1/8 tsp salt
- 1/8 tsp black pepper
- 1 tbsp yellow mustard
- 1 cup shredded lettuce
- 2 tomato sliced
- cherry peppers
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
Heat a skillet on medium heat.
Add the ground turkey, onion, garlic, and jalapeno and cook for 10 minutes, breaking up the meat.
Drain the meat and return to the pan.
Stir in ketchup, mustard, salt, pepper, and half the cheese until cheese is melted.
Fill the hoagie buns evenly with the beef mixture and place them on a baking sheet.
Top each one with the remaining cheese and bake 6-8 minutes or until bread is toasted and cheese me melted.
Top each sandwich with lettuce and tomatoes.
Serve with cherry peppers on the side.
